Extended transport grants for rural veterans accessing healthcare until 2029.

This Act extends and modifies the transportation grant program for veterans, making it easier for them to access healthcare, especially in rural areas. The program will run until 2029 and, for the first time, includes Tribal and Native Hawaiian organizations as eligible recipients. The maximum grant amount is increased, particularly for counties with hard-to-reach communities, directly improving mobility for veterans living far from medical centers.
Key points
Program Extension: The veterans' transportation grant program is extended through fiscal year 2029.
Increased Funding Potential: The maximum grant amount is increased to $50,000, with an additional 50% increase possible for counties with more than five communities that are off the road system.
New Eligible Recipients: Tribal organizations and Native Hawaiian organizations are now explicitly included as entities that can receive these grants, broadening the reach of assistance.
Appropriations: Funding for the program is secured for fiscal years 2025 through 2029 with "such sums as may be necessary."
